AI Technical Summary
When processing target trajectory data, vehicle-mounted radar exhibits random jitter, causing the trajectory to become unstable on the horizontal axis.
A dual filtering method combining point-track angle recursive filtering and Kalman filtering is adopted, which is processed in conjunction with the motion state of the track. This includes point-track angle recursive filtering, Kalman filtering, static target processing, and track angle recursive filtering. By adjusting the weight values and the processing method of the state transition matrix, the random jitter of the target point track is reduced.
It effectively eliminates random lateral deviation of the track, reduces random jitter of the target point track, and ensures the stability and accuracy of the track, especially for tracking stationary targets without lateral jitter.
